About Investment Law in Göppingen, Germany

Investment in Göppingen, Germany is subject to local, regional, and federal regulations designed to foster economic growth and protect investors' interests. Göppingen, located in the state of Baden-Württemberg, is an attractive region for both domestic and foreign investors due to its robust industrial infrastructure and vibrant business environment. Investment law in Göppingen encompasses a variety of areas including real estate, business acquisition, financial securities, and entrepreneurship. These laws are designed to regulate investment practices, prevent fraud, and ensure a fair and transparent marketplace for all participants.

Local Laws Overview

Investment activities in Göppingen are primarily influenced by national German investment laws, with certain regional and municipal regulations also applying. The key aspects include:

  • Business Structures: Investors can choose from different corporate forms such as GmbH (limited liability company), AG (joint stock company), and OHG (general partnership) with specific requirements for each.
  • Foreign Investment: Germany welcomes foreign investors but may scrutinize certain investments for national security considerations, especially in critical infrastructure sectors.
  • Real Estate Acquisition: Property investments are regulated, with strict rules around land registration and urban planning. Non-EU nationals may face additional requirements.
  • Licensing and Permits: Some business activities, such as banking, insurance, or gastronomy, require special licenses issued by local or federal authorities.
  • Tax Law: Investors must comply with German tax obligations, including corporate tax, VAT, and trade tax. Local tax offices in Göppingen oversee regional investments.
  • Dispute Resolution: Disputes may be settled through negotiation, mediation, arbitration, or litigation in local courts. Specialized commercial courts may handle complex business cases.
  • Environmental and Zoning Laws: Certain investments, such as construction or manufacturing, require adherence to land use and environmental protection regulations administered at the municipal level.

Frequently Asked Questions

What types of businesses can I invest in Göppingen?

Göppingen supports most business types, including industrial, retail, service, and technology enterprises. Investors must register their business form with the appropriate authorities in accordance with German law.

Do I need a residence permit to invest in Göppingen as a foreigner?

Non-EU nationals generally need a valid visa or residence permit to manage investments directly. Certain investment amounts may qualify for residency under Germany’s entrepreneur visa scheme.

What are the typical business structures used for local investments?

Limited liability company (GmbH), joint stock company (AG), and sole proprietorships are the most common structures. Each has its own formation, liability, and taxation implications.

How is intellectual property protected when investing in Göppingen?

German law offers strong protection for patents, trademarks, and copyrights. Investors are advised to register their IP with German authorities to secure legal protection.

Are there any restrictions on foreign ownership of property or companies?

No general restrictions exist for EU citizens. Non-EU nationals can purchase property or companies, although certain industries may have specific conditions related to security or public policy.

What are the starting steps for investing in a local business?

Preparation of business plans, legal due diligence, choice of business structure, and business registration with Göppingen’s local trade office are the initial steps for legal investment.

What taxes apply to investment income?

Investors are subject to capital gains taxes, corporate taxes, trade taxes, and value added tax (VAT) depending on the nature of the investment and profits realized.

How can I resolve a business dispute in Göppingen?

Business disputes can be resolved via negotiation, mediation, arbitration, or through litigation in local civil or commercial courts depending on contract clauses and dispute type.

What are the compliance requirements for local business operations?

Businesses must comply with all licensing, tax, labor, environmental, and health and safety regulations. Non-compliance may result in penalties or business closure.

Additional Resources

Below are some helpful resources and agencies for investment-related legal matters in Göppingen:

  • Göppingen Chamber of Commerce and Industry (IHK Göppingen) - Provides information on starting and registering businesses, as well as regulatory guidance.
  • Göppingen Trade Office (Gewerbeamt) - Handles registrations and permits for local businesses.
  • Baden-Württemberg Ministry of Economic Affairs, Labour and Tourism - Offers programs and guidance for investors and entrepreneurs.
  • Federal Financial Supervisory Authority (BaFin) - Regulates banking, finance, and insurance investments in Germany.
